Understanding the Long-Short Ratio
The long-short ratio reveals the proportion of traders betting on Bitcoin's price increase (long) versus a decrease (short). Monitoring this ratio is essential to gauge market potential and possible reversals.
Decoding the 24-Hour BTC Ratio
Recent data shows a near-balanced long-short ratio: 49.85% to 50.15%. This suggests market indecision, with neither bulls nor bears taking control.
Implications of a Balanced Ratio
A balanced ratio of longs and shorts can imply several scenarios: market indecision, a consolidation phase, or a healthy market balance between participants.
